fire extinguisher

Opps, does anyone have an extinguisher mounted in there MINI? I'm doing a driving school next weekend that requires i have one in the car. it doesn't have to be plumbed into the engine bay or cockpit. They just want me to have one in the car. I of course don't want this to be mounted through my floor or into the uniboby. I was hoping i could go through the seat mount bolts but that looks like it would be very difficult. the seatbelt tiedown was another idea but it the seat is moved back and forth it might knock the extinguisher off or set it off. Not good at 100+. Any input would be nice.

The OEM kit

Originally Posted by motor on
Not going OEM?
goes in the boot. It's of little use in a racing environment. My club requires that the extinguisher be within reach of the driver. So I went with the Brea-Krause unit. IT's a bit of a pain to install (not much clearence for the big Torx screws that hold the seat in) but the unit moves with the seat.
Not cheap, but a nice set up.

Check with your driving school. Having something loose in the car is usually a no-no on a track.
